While testing Java on FreeBSD, I noticed a test failure due to multicast so=
urce
blocking not working.  I can supply the Java code if that would be helpful,=
 but
I've boiled down the test into some C code which does the same thing which I
think will be more useful.

The test code will attempt to first send and receive a multicast packet.  It
will then block the source and try it again.  This should result in the sec=
ond
receive just blocking since no packet should come through.  However, on Fre=
eBSD
it does.  The same test program on Linux behaves as expected (i.e., the sec=
ond
receive blocks).

Please let me know if the test program is doing something incorrectly on
FreeBSD.  This is based on my reading of the section of ip(4) regarding
IP_BLOCK_SOURCE and testing on Linux.

Note that I've tested the code on both 11.3 and 12.0, with the same result.
